#908124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#908124 is composed of 56.5% red, 50.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 75%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 51.7 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 35.3%. #908124 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#210300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#908124 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#908124 has RGB values of R:144, G:129,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.75,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9470244.

Shades and Tints of #908124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#908124
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605e54 is the less saturated color, while #b39a01 is the most saturated one.
